10566384251 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 10566384252. Its totient is φ = 10566384250.

The previous prime is 10566384239. The next prime is 10566384263. The reversal of 10566384251 is 15248366501.

It is a balanced prime because it is at equal distance from previous prime (10566384239) and next prime (10566384263).

It is a cyclic number.

It is not a de Polignac number, because 10566384251 - 226 = 10499275387 is a prime.

It is a super-2 number, since 2×105663842512 (a number of 21 digits) contains 22 as substring.

It is a junction number, because it is equal to n+sod(n) for n = 10566384199 and 10566384208.

It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(10566384211) by changing a digit.

It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 5283192125 + 5283192126.

It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(5283192126).

Almost surely, 210566384251 is an apocalyptic number.

10566384251 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(1).

10566384251 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.

10566384251 is an odious number, because the sum of its binary digits is odd.

The product of its (nonzero) digits is 172800, while the sum is 41.
